Synopsis:
The crew of Russia's first nuclear submarine embark on their maiden voyage in 1961, but the mission ends in disaster. The original captain has been demoted for expressing fears that the vessel was not ready for use. But his anxieties prove well-founded when the reactor malfunctions, threatening not just the lives of the entire crew but creating the possibility of a nuclear explosion the US would mistake for an attack - potentially starting World War Three.
